Video-to-video (V2V) is a generative AI technique that takes an existing video as input and produces a new one — restyled, edited, or extended — guided by a text prompt. Instead of cutting and layering on a timeline, the model re-renders every frame, so edits hold up across motion, camera moves, and lighting changes.
How it works
The model uses your source clip as the structural backbone of the diffusion process: it preserves the motion, composition, and timing of the original while the prompt tells it what to change. Because the whole clip is regenerated within one temporal context rather than patched frame by frame, the result stays consistent — no flicker, no drifting edits.
What it's best at
- Style transfer — turn live footage into watercolor animation, anime, or a cinematic color grade in one pass.
- Object and outfit replacement — swap clothing, replace a product, or change a background element while everything else stays put.
- Extending clips — continue a video past its last frame, keeping subjects and motion coherent.
- Upcycling footage — give old or rough material a new look without a reshoot.
What a good edit prompt includes
Describe the change, not the whole scene. State what must stay (the subject, the camera move, the pacing) and what should change (the style, an outfit, the background). Reference images help lock the exact look you want.
